This is where phosphatidylserine (PS) gets interesting. It's not some exotic adrenal gland supplement. It's a phospholipid—a building block for your cell membranes, especially in your brain. And research suggests it can gently tell your HPA axis (that's your hypothalamus-pituitary-adrenal pathway, for the biochem nerds) to chill out after you've crushed a workout.
Quick Facts: Phosphatidylserine
What it is: A phospholipid found naturally in cell membranes, particularly in the brain. Supplemental PS is often derived from soy or sunflower lecithin.
Primary Mechanism: Appears to modulate the HPA axis response, potentially blunting excessive cortisol release post-exercise without suppressing healthy baseline function.
Key Benefit for Athletes: May support recovery by managing exercise-induced cortisol spikes, potentially improving perceived stress and sleep quality during intense training.

What the Research Actually Shows
Okay, let's talk data—because I'm tired of vague claims. The evidence isn't endless, but it's pretty compelling for a specific use case.
The study that really caught my attention was published in the Journal of the International Society of Sports Nutrition (2015; 12:11). Researchers had 10 elite golfers take 200mg of soy-derived PS for 6 weeks. Now, golf might not seem like an intense sport, but the mental stress and cortisol response during competition is real. They found the PS group had significantly lower cortisol levels after stressful rounds compared to placebo. More interestingly? They reported better mood states. It was a small study (n=10), but the effect was clear.
For endurance athletes, a 2008 double-blind, placebo-controlled trial (PMID: 18458395) is more relevant. They gave 800mg of soy-PS daily to cyclists for 15 days. After intense cycling tests, the PS group had a 30% lower cortisol response post-exercise compared to placebo. Their testosterone-to-cortisol ratio (a rough marker of anabolic vs. catabolic state) was also better maintained. The dose was high, but the signal was there: PS seemed to blunt the excessive cortisol spike.
But—and this is critical—I need to tell you where the research gets fuzzy. A 2021 systematic review (doi: 10.3390/nu13061896) looked at 18 human trials on PS and stress. Their conclusion? PS might help reduce stress response, especially in younger populations under acute stress, but they called for more standardized, high-quality research. The effect isn't gigantic. We're talking about modulation, not elimination.

Dosing, Timing & What to Buy
This is where most people get it wrong. You don't megadose this stuff.
Effective Dose Range: Most studies showing a cortisol-modulating effect use 200mg to 800mg daily. In the real world, I almost never start someone at 800mg. That's a lot. We typically see good results in the 200-400mg range. A common starting point is 200mg post-workout on heavy training days only.
Timing is Everything: Take it after your workout, not before. The goal is to moderate the cortisol rise that naturally occurs post-exercise, not to blunt your natural drive during the session. I've experimented with this myself—taking it pre-workout made my intense sessions feel oddly flat. Post-workout? I recovered quicker mentally.
Soy vs. Sunflower: Most of the research uses soy-derived PS. Sunflower-derived PS is newer and marketed as allergen-friendly. The molecular structure is identical, so in theory, it should work the same. I've used both with clients and haven't noticed a difference in effect. If you avoid soy, sunflower is a fine choice. How Long to Try It: Don't expect to feel something in 2 days. Give it at least 2-3 weeks of consistent use during a training block. Track something simple: your sleep quality (maybe using a 1-10 scale) or your subjective stress level in the evenings.
Who Should Probably Avoid Phosphatidylserine
It's generally well-tolerated, but it's not for everyone.
People on Blood Thinners: PS might have mild antiplatelet effects. If you're on warfarin, clopidogrel, or similar medications, you need to talk to your doctor before adding PS. This isn't a maybe—it's a must.
Anyone with a Soy Allergy (using soy-derived PS): This seems obvious, but you'd be surprised. Opt for the sunflower version.
People with Very Low Baseline Cortisol: This is rare, but if you're dealing with diagnosed adrenal insufficiency (like Addison's disease), modulating cortisol further is not the goal. Work with your endocrinologist.

FAQs
Can I take PS every day, or just on training days?
I usually recommend it just on moderate-to-heavy training days. On rest or very light days, your cortisol response is minimal, so you likely don't need the extra support. It helps keep the intervention specific.
Will PS make me lethargic or kill my workout drive?
No—if you take it post-workout as recommended. Its action is on the recovery-phase cortisol spike, not on the acute stress response you need during exercise. Taking it pre-workout might dull that edge, which is why timing matters.
Is it safe for long-term use?
The existing short and medium-term studies (up to 6 months) show a good safety profile. There's a lack of decades-long data, which is true for most supplements. Cycling it—using it during your 8-12 week competition build, then taking a break—is a prudent approach I often suggest.
Does it interact with caffeine or other stimulants?
There's no direct pharmacokinetic interaction known. However, if you're using PS to help manage overall stress/recovery, piling on high doses of stimulants all day counteracts the goal. Think of PS as part of a recovery strategy, not a band-aid for stimulant overuse.
The Bottom Line
- Phosphatidylserine isn't a stress panacea, but for athletes in sustained heavy training, 200-400mg post-workout can be a smart tool to help modulate exercise-induced cortisol and support subjective recovery.
- The research is promising but not overwhelming. It shows a consistent, moderate effect on blunting excessive cortisol spikes, particularly with soy-derived PS in doses of 200-800mg.
- Timing and dose matter more than the brand. Take it after training, start at the lower end (200mg), and choose a transparent brand that shows the exact PS content per serving.
- This is a supplement, not a foundation. If your sleep, nutrition, and training load are a mess, PS won't save you. Fix the big rocks first.
